LM DTS™ Reporting Tools
The system generates clear and easy‑to‑understand analytical reports that summarize item usage, activity history, and process compliance based on the data registered in the system. These reporting tools provide transparency into how assets are used, how often they circulate, and where potential deviations or inefficiencies may occur.

Informed decision making
By leveraging this information, organizations can improve asset management and documentation, support audits and traceability requirements, and make more informed decisions about inventory and workflows. Ultimately, LM DTS™ reporting helps increase cost efficiency, reduce unnecessary replacements, and strengthen patient safety through consistent process verification.

Inventory Management Reports

Inventory stock
This report displays the implant inventory by product, indicating their respective locations, expiration status, and the overall value of the inventory.
The latest activity section reveals the user interactions with the implant

Material consumption
This report shows the used and returned materials (implants), the values of the materials and can be filtered eg. by location and when used.

Efficient implant management at Virginia Commonwealth University
Virginia Commonwealth University (VCU) School of Dentistry encountered significant challenges in implant management due to the absence of a dedicated tracking system. Consequently, manual management processes resulted in various issues, including financial losses from the ineffective use of expired implants. Centralized reprocessing solution for a wellbeing service county
A wellbeing services county including 20 separate clinic agreed to combine their reprocessing services into three centralized reprocessing service providers with the aim to make the process more efficient and cost effective and to crate a standardized reprocessing process for all the clinics in the county.
